Spécifications
| Attribut | Valeur |
| PartStatus | Active |
| Technology | Schottky |
| Voltage-DCReverse(Vr)(Max) | 30 V |
| Current-AverageRectified(Io) | 30A |
| Voltage-Forward(Vf)(Max)@If | 510 mV @ 30 A |
| Speed | Fast Recovery =< 500ns, > 200mA (Io) |
| Current-ReverseLeakage@Vr | 750 µA @ 30 V |
| MountingType | Surface Mount |
| Package/Case | 8-PowerVDFN |
| SupplierDevicePackage | PowerFlat™ (5x6) |
| OperatingTemperature-Junction | 150°C (Max) |
| BaseProductNumber | STPS30L30 |
